Cooking powder is commonly a mix of an acid(like cream of tartar), baking soda, and a starch to soak up moisture. Nowadays, the starch located in cooking powder is generally either potato starch or normal cornstarch, both of which are gluten-free.This, consequently, makes most baking powder gluten-free.Xanthan periodontal: Xanthangum tissue is an effective binder,

My gluten free shortcrust pastry recipe includes the enhancement of a little xanthan gum as this will help to bind the bread dough. If choosing to make use of a commercial flour blend that already includes xanthan gum tissue or an alternative binder (examine the ingredients), then leave the xanthan gum tissue out of the dish. Unless the American butter has an 82% butterfat web content, I would certainly not recommend it. There are some, such as Vermont Creamery or Plugra. The greater water content in American butter suggests that the butter will become strong when very cool and not have that same plasticity that is crucial in making laminated pastry. Strong butter can tear with dough, particularly gluten complimentary dough, much more quickly.
